Abstract

The Soil and Water Assessment Tool (SWAT) is one of the most widely used and well-tested eco-hydrological models. However, parameter calibration, sensitivity analysis and uncertainty analysis remain among the most challenging tasks. Existing SWAT parameter calibration, sensitivity analysis, and uncertainty analysis tools are either commercial products or free tools with limited options. This study demonstrates an interactive graphical user interface tool in the R environment for SWAT parameter calibration, sensitivity and uncertainty analyses, and visualization, called R-SWAT. Different R functions/packages for parameter calibration, sensitivity analysis, and uncertainty analysis have been incorporated into R-SWAT. Third-party packages can be integrated into R-SWAT with minimum effort. The application of R-SWAT for a test case study demonstrates its functionalities. In general, R-SWAT (1) is a potential platform for developing and testing new sensitivity or optimization packages, and (2) promotes the understanding of hydrological processes with open-source SWAT and R.
